What is the Average Salary in Wasilla, Alaska?
The average salary in Wasilla, Alaska is $63000 per year. Entry-level positions start at $48000, mid-career professionals earn around $63000, and senior-level employees make $80000. The median household income is $61000.

Understanding the Salary Landscape in Wasilla, Alaska
If you’re considering a career move to Wasilla, understanding the local salary landscape is crucial for making informed decisions. With a population of 10979 and an average salary of $63000, Wasilla offers competitive compensation across various industries in America’s Last Frontier.
The median household income in Wasilla stands at $61000, reflecting the earning potential for families in the area. When adjusted for the cost of living index of 120.2, the real purchasing power translates to approximately $52413 annually.

Major Employers Hiring in Wasilla
Some of the largest employers in Wasilla include: Mat-Su Regional Medical Center, Walmart, Lowe’s. These companies offer competitive salaries and comprehensive benefits packages, contributing to the city’s robust job market with a job growth rate of 2.2%.

Job Market and Employment Trends in Wasilla
The job market in Wasilla shows promising signs with a job growth rate of 2.2% and an unemployment rate of 4.8%. This indicates a healthy economy with expanding opportunities for job seekers in Alaska’s unique market.

Demographics and Workforce Profile
Wasilla has a median age of 36.5 years, with 28.5% of the population holding a college degree. This educated workforce contributes to the city’s competitive salary landscape and attracts employers seeking skilled talent in Alaska.
